A proposito di questo titolo

In this witty exploration, Baring-Gould offers humorous insights into the diverse Christian sects thriving in what he calls the most learned church in the most religious country in the world—London in 1870. His observations challenge modern Christians to prioritize the essence of faith over the superficialities of public worship.
